Job Description

The Door Attendant is responsible for greeting all incoming guests, coordinating bellman and valet calls from the front desk and PBX, assigning necessary tasks to Guest Service Agents and assisting all arriving and departing guests in a positive, helpful, friendly manner while keeping the front drive area clean and presentable.

Responsibilities

  • Responds to all guest requests appropriately and remains alert, courteous, and helpful to guests and fellow associates at all times.
  • Greet guests immediately, pleasantly and with undivided attention.
  • Act as leader of Guest Services, such as by communicating needed tasks to next available Guest Service Agent and ensure that tasks are being completed in an efficient manner.
  • Communicate needs or concerns (i.e. equipment, scheduling suggestions, etc) to management team.
  • Follow all Loss Prevention procedures regarding guest property; absolute respect for guest property should always be exercised.
  • Ensure that bell stand/front drive and bell closet areas are clean and organized; that associates are posted with no inappropriate behavior occurring and that valet tickets and water cooler are well stocked.
  • Keeping track of any guest issues that may be brought to their attention and offering compensation when necessary and passing along relevant information to front desk staff.
  • Reports to work on time and according to posted schedule; follows procedures for clocking in and out, completion of time edit sheets, and PTO request forms, if applicable.
  • Must be able to push and pull large bell carts along with lifting heavy luggage in and out of vehicles.  Must be able to stand for long periods of time. 

Qualifications

  • High School graduate or equivalent
  • Must have a clean driving record
  • Preferred experience driving stick/manual vehicles
  • Preferred experience or education in hospitality or the service industry
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Ability to act as an effective leader
  • Ability to stand for long periods of time and to work in all types of weather
